Can Chiropractic Cut Blood Pressure?
September 25th, 2008 by admin
George Bakris, MD director of the University of Chicago hypertension center says that a particular adjustment called the Atlas Adjustment can significantly reduce blood pressure. He says it has the effect of two medications given in combination without adverse effects. The Atlas Adjustment helps with the blood flow to the arteries near the base of the skull. After eight weeks of patients undergoing the procedure those with early-stage high blood pressure found it was lower than those who received a bunk adjustment.
